What should you do with your eyes inside an elevator
My kind of dilemma

Every day or two, I find myself going up or down, also in an elevator, and having the same dilemma: “What should I do with my eyes”.


We all have this dilemma.


Men and women who aren’t playing with their eyes (and not only in the elevator). I know there are much harder dilemmas in life, but this one really pisses me off.


When a person is surrounded by people in such a tiny place, it’s not so simple to look at something without feeling guilty about it. We tacitly agree to keep our hands to ourselves. Do not touch, do not reach out for anything soft, hold yourself aloof. But the eyes—what should we do with them? What?


After giving up the idea of taking the stairs (which is very healthy, say those who use the elevator) and entering the elevator, you are in a new zone, disconnected from the outer world, alone in a small cell with some people who might be feeling the same but have never had the urge to write about it as you have, all their wish is to end this short trip and arrive safely at their destiny.


So now that you’re in, a few options stand before you:


If you’re a man and you don’t need to prove it to anyone, but you enter the elevator with another man, you guys can simply ignore each other and no one will be offended. Most likely, he will get busy with his smart phone, so your eyes will never meet his hands. You can place them wherever you want, he will not notice.


However…


If you enter that elevator with a woman, regardless of how big they are — you cannot place your eyes anywhere safe without being guilty of a charge. If you know this woman, however, there should be no problem. Your eyes will follow your hands.


But if she’s a stranger, you’re in trouble.
Because ….


If you look her in the eyes, she’ll think you are hitting on her.
If you look at her boobs, she’ll think you’re lusting for them, and what about me. or my personality? She will silently complain.


If you stare at the ceiling, she’ll think SHE is not attractive enough. Now you’ve messed up her self esteem for life.


If you look down at the floor, she’ll think you’ve hidden a camera on your shoe and you are peeking up under her skirt, and what if today of all days she has forgotten her panties back home. Shame on you!


Whatever you do, you are already guilty of something.


So what CAN you do?


So hard to be a man. So hard…
